Lake Junaluska is now offering a new summer swim voucher instead of its traditional Summer Activity Pass to improve swimmers’ experience and value. The new vouchers — similar to a punch pass — can be purchased in increments of 10 to 50 visits, with unused visits rolling over to the next year.

Single day passes can still be purchased for $10 each per person. 

Lake Junaluska is offering Early Bird specials to help guests save up to 30% on vouchers purchased between now and March 31. A 10-visit voucher can be purchased during the Early Bird special for $70, or $7 a visit. A 50-visit voucher would cost $350, which would give a family of four one visit to the pool a week for the entire pool season.  

From April 1 through April 30, guests can save 20% on vouchers, with prices ranging from $80 for 10 visits to $400 for 50 visits. From May 1 through the end of the season, guests can save 10%, with voucher prices ranging from $90 for 10 visits to $450 for 50 visits.
